Electricity peaking stations are power plants which help to balance the varying demands for energy by the grid – offering reserve, power and grid support functions.
With ultra-low-noise options available, Smith Brothers Contracting Ltd can take care of the engineering, procurement and construction (EPC), civil and electrical engineering aspects of any connection assignment – from initial design, through to final commissioning.

Specifications
Gas generator options:
- 8V4000 GS 1.0MWe
- 12V4000 GS 1.5MWe
- 16V4000 GS 1.0MWe
- 20V4000 GS 2.5MWe.
Alternator options:
- 400 Volt
- 6,600 Volt
- 11,000 Volt.
Containerised solutions in the following sound ratings:
- Type A Enclosure 75dBA 1m
- Type B Enclosure 72dBA 1m
- Type C Enclosure 65dBA 1m.
